Phuket to Sydney connects Thailand’s resort island with Australia’s largest city, a route weighted heavily toward leisure travel. It carries Australian holidaymakers heading to Phuket’s beaches and Thai residents and expatriates of the island travelling the other way, with a smaller share of visiting-family traffic.

Block time is around 9.7 hours. At about 3 flights a week the frequency is modest, and it tends to follow Phuket’s tourism season — schedules are firmer in the island’s cool-season high season and lighter in the monsoon months.

What frequency tells you when plans break. 3 weekly departures is 3 departures a week — the next departure can be one to two days out. That is why frequency matters more than price for anyone with a fixed commitment at the other end. A thin corridor deserves a buffer day before anything that cannot move, not because the airline is poor but because there is no spare inventory to shift you onto.

Combined frequency is not your airline’s frequency. Those 3 weekly departures are spread across 3 carriers, and when your flight is cancelled only the airline holding your ticket owes you a seat. A rival’s empty seat on the same city pair does not help unless an interline agreement exists or you are willing to buy a second ticket. That is why a multi-carrier route is not automatically the safer one it appears to be.

Excess weight prices in steps, not in averages. The allowance is per passenger, not per booking, so bags belonging to one group do not automatically pool unless the carrier operates a shared-allowance policy for people booked together. Excess charged at the desk is almost always far dearer than extra weight bought online in advance, and advance purchase stays open until the carrier’s cut-off. Weighing bags at home is the highest-value minute in the whole process.

Three carriers serve HKT-SYD: EVA Air, Qantas and Thai Airways, all full-service with checked baggage included. Service on this pairing is more seasonal and less frequent than on the year-round Bangkok–Sydney route, so checking the current schedule close to your travel dates is sensible. The practical choice is the available departure days, the cabin and the frequent-flyer programme you use.

Compare totals, not headline numbers. The low-cost carriers price the seat low and sell bag, seat and meal separately; EVA Air, Qantas and Thai Airways fold them into the fare. Comparing the first number you see compares two different products. Add one bag and one seat assignment on both sides, then read the final figure. On medium-haul and longer, the remaining gap is frequently smaller than the search page suggests.

HKT-SYD fares are shaped by Phuket’s high season and the Australian holiday calendar together. The island’s cool-season peak and the Australian summer and school holidays are the busiest and dearest — ten to fourteen weeks of lead time is wise for those windows. With only a few flights a week, seats are limited, so early booking matters more here than chasing a marginal saving. The monsoon months are the quietest and cheapest.

How to read a 113% spread. The gap between the cheapest and dearest week is the size of the movement this corridor showed in the window we observed. A wide spread means timing matters a lot; a narrow one means the fare is stable and watching it is not worth your time. The figure measures only the lows we captured, not every seat sold that week.

Frequency is seasonal too, not just price. The 3 weekly departures in our catalogue is an estimate of the standard schedule; carriers add and cut rotations by season. That means the cheapest month can also be the month with the fewest options — and with fewer rotations, one cancellation hurts more. Read price and frequency together.

The booking window matters more than the booking day. On a 9.7-hour corridor the fare tracks how many seats remain in each fare bucket, not which weekday you click buy. The folklore about a magic booking day has no support in the series we capture. What does show up is widening your travel dates by a day or two.

Sydney is Australia’s largest city, set around a famous harbour, with the Opera House and Harbour Bridge as landmarks and beaches within the city itself. On this route it serves mostly as the home end of a Phuket holiday, and as the connection point for Thai residents of the island travelling to Australia. Sydney has a long-established Thai community as well. Its seasons run opposite to Thailand’s — the Australian summer falls over the Thai cool season.

Passenger rights on HKT–SYD

Our catalogue lists 3 carriers on this city pair. Departures from Thailand fall under Thailand CAAT; the return from Sydney falls under Australia ACCC consumer guarantees. The two regimes are not the same, and what you are owed changes with the direction of travel and the nationality of the operating carrier — never with the fare you paid.

No European-style compensation schedule applies here. The destination sits with Australia ACCC consumer guarantees, which typically imposes duty of care, re-routing and refund obligations but no fixed EU261-style cash bands. The enforceable floor is therefore the airline’s own conditions of carriage plus Thailand CAAT rules for departures from Thailand. Read the conditions of carriage before you buy — that is the document that actually binds you.

Baggage and delay are governed by different instruments. If a bag is lost or arrives late on an international journey, the basis of claim is the Montreal Convention 1999, which applies where both the origin and destination states are parties. Its ceilings are denominated in SDR and revised periodically, so only the current figure is citable. The practical consequence is that the two claims are independent: having no delay-compensation right does not remove a baggage claim, and the report should be filed at the baggage desk before you leave the airport.

What is the difference between a direct and a nonstop flight?

Direct means the flight number does not change, but the aircraft may still land en route. Nonstop means no intermediate landing at all. If the clock matters, filter on nonstop, not direct.

Will my bag be through-checked if I book two separate tickets?

No. Through-checking happens only when every sector is on one ticket or an interline agreement exists. On separate tickets you reclaim the bag, clear the transit country’s immigration and check in again — and a missed connection is a new ticket at your cost.
